Transaction 61eb5c86ba57083fdc9fc820fdda542f4ebcb06dd35326f001214554715173ea
1 Input
1 Output
-
61eb5c86ba57083fdc9fc820fdda542f4ebcb06dd35326f001214554715173ea:0
- value
- 310544
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69405f388a2dce2c69e6464ec0b7308b6682bde0 OP_EQUAL
- address
- 3BHXzKyHqjwLSwE6KCnboUw6Xy5Ei9o8mP